Meadowood Chesapeakes Group Winners
Bolt received a JAM (Judges Award Of Merit) at his first
National in 1992 in Seattle,WA. At the 1997 National Specialty in TX Bolt
received his second JAM from the Veteran Class. Bolt's finest day came when
he went BOS at the 1995 Specialty in Los Angeles CA. Owned by Jim Holderman
of Santa Cruz, CA. Exclusively handled by David Holderman.
Bolt receives his first group placement, a Group One, at the
Sacramento Dog Fanciers under Miss Dorothy Macdonald. Bolt won Best Of Breed at
the Golden Gate K.C. ACC Supported Show in 1993. Bolt finished in the top
five for breed and all breed standings in 1993 through 1995. A sire of
multiple champions and produced, BIS Ch. Tsumani's Lakeridge Girl at the
Lakes District KC, May 1997, at the age of 17 months.
Target is an exceptionally well balanced Chesapeake who finished his
championship out of the 6 to 9 puppy class. He received a five point major at
the age of seven months at the ACC supported show in Eugene, OR.
By the time he was 18 months he had earned his CH, CD, WD, and a Group Four.
Target is our youngest Chessie to receive his Championship.
At 7 1/2 years, Target's still running at the head of the pack and he proved it by
winning a group two followed by a group one at the Oakland K.C. shows in April 2002. By the time
Target was 8 years old he won Best In Show at the Klamath Dog Fanciers show in May 2003 and completed
his CDX in 2004 at the ACC Supported entry show in Redmond, OR
Twig wins both of the American Chesapeake Club supported entry Best of Breed at the Golden Gate Kennel Club shows
on January 28th & 29th, 2006. Following the Breed win, Twig Wins the Sporting Group under Mrs. Judith
Goodin.
Twig receives a Group two on Saturday and wins Best of Breed on Sunday both under Mr. Houston Clark
at the Golden Gate Kennel Club Shows, American Chesapeake Club supported entry. Twig would finish the
year ranked number two in Breed and All Breed with 21 group placements, three of those placements
being group first.
Redmond finished his Championship at the age of ten
months, being shown by breeder Sylvia Holderman. Owners David and Joan
Holderman showed Redmond in Best Of Breed competition since the
middle of 1998 through 2000.
Redmond has been in the top five breed and all breed systems for 1998,1999,
and 2000. Redmond is shown at right receiving a JAM at the ACC 1998 National
Specialty. Redmond would finish his career with 131 Best of Breeds, 19 Group placements, 3 supported
Best of Breed wins and 2 judges award of merit at National Specialty shows.
